Canada Out of World Cup After 3–0 Loss to Morocco

Canada will not advance to the FIFA World Cup quarter-finals, after losing 3–0 to Morocco in the Round of 16 match at Houston Stadium on July 4.
Following a 0–0 first half, Morocco midfielder Azzedine Ounahi scored a brace, with his goals at the 50th and 82nd minute marks.

Striker Soufiane Rahimi then gave his team its third and final goal deep in the match, scoring into stoppage time on a counterattack.
Canada was caught too high up in Morocco’s half of the pitch, as it pushed forward aggressively, desperately searching for a goal to get back into the game. Morocco exploited the open space, launching rapid counterattacks against Canada’s vulnerable defence….
